I am interested in an implantable wire for ECG signal transmission. Does any one know who makes such devices/components. The require wire diameter is approximately 0.1-0.2 mm.

MK
 
Your best bet is MP35N DFT (28-45% Ag) wire if you want to avoid 304 stainless. If the wire will be exposed to tissue I would recommend Platinum-clad Tantalum. If the wire will be subject to flexing, then you might consider Nitinol. The resistance may be important if you are operating a battery-powered device; in that case MP35N DFT will provide the lowest resistance.
